一、引言
随着互联网技术的飞速发展,网络通信已经成为人们日常生活和工作中不可或缺的一部分。在众多的网络通信协议中,UDP(用户数据报协议)以其简单、高效、无连接的特点,逐渐成为了一种重要的通信方式。近年来,UDP转发技术更是以其独特的优势,成为了网络通信的新选择。本文将详细探讨UDP转发技术的原理、应用及优势,以期为读者提供有益的参考。
二、UDP转发技术概述
UDP是一种无连接的协议,它不建立持续的连接,因此具有较高的传输效率。UDP转发技术则是基于UDP协议的一种数据传输方式,通过将数据包直接从发送方转发到接收方,实现了高效、可靠的数据传输。
在传统的网络通信中,数据传输往往需要经过一系列的中间节点,如路由器、交换机等。这些中间节点会对数据进行处理和转发,从而增加了传输时延和丢包率。而UDP转发技术通过简化数据传输过程,减少了中间节点的参与,从而降低了传输时延和丢包率,提高了数据传输的效率和可靠性。
三、UDP转发技术的原理
UDP转发技术的原理主要基于UDP协议的特性和数据包的转发机制。首先,UDP协议是一种无连接的协议,它不建立持续的连接,因此可以快速地建立和终止通信。其次,UDP协议通过将数据封装成数据包进行传输,每个数据包都包含源地址和目的地址等信息,便于数据的转发和接收。
在UDP转发过程中,发送方将数据封装成UDP数据包,并指定目的地址和端口号等信息。然后,转发设备(如路由器、负载均衡器等)接收到数据包后,根据数据包中的目的地址和端口号等信息,将数据包转发到相应的接收设备。接收设备接收到数据包后,进行解析和处理,从而完成数据的传输和交换。
四、UDP转发的应用场景
UDP转发技术在网络通信中具有广泛的应用场景。首先,在实时通信领域,如语音视频通话、在线游戏等场景中,需要实时传输大量的数据,对传输速度和实时性要求较高。UDP转发技术可以通过简化数据传输过程,降低传输时延和丢包率,提高数据的传输效率和可靠性,满足实时通信的需求。
在分布式系统中,如云计算、大数据处理等场景中,需要通过网络将大量的数据和计算任务分发到不同的节点中进行处理。UDP转发技术可以有效地解决网络拥塞和丢包问题,提高数据的传输速度和可靠性,从而提高了分布式系统的性能和效率。
UDP转发技术还可以应用于远程控制、物联网等领域。通过UDP转发技术,可以实现远程设备的实时控制和监控,提高远程控制的效率和可靠性;同时也可以实现物联网设备的互联互通和数据传输,推动物联网领域的发展。

五、UDP转发的优势
相比于传统的TCP通信方式,UDP转发技术具有以下优势:
1. 高效性:UDP协议无需建立连接,无需进行握手和挥手等操作,因此具有较高的传输效率。
2. 实时性:UDP协议的传输时延较小,适用于实时性要求较高的场景。
3. 可靠性:通过合理的设计和配置,UDP转发技术可以实现可靠的数据传输。
4. 灵活性:UDP协议无需维护连接状态,可以灵活地应用于不同的场景和网络结构中。
六、结论
UDP转发技术以其简单、高效、无连接的特点和广泛的应用场景,成为了网络通信的新选择。通过深入研究和应用UDP转发技术,我们可以进一步提高网络通信的效率和可靠性,推动互联网技术的发展和应用。在未来的网络通信领域中,UDP转发技术将继续发挥重要作用。









